Output e88504398d07b15cd85609a93ebdfc34e57a59d8af0edd7d962af4834559ab94:1

value
795384
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e535b89b20f6f3ac4a74d6c69e89df77618108e4057c1580dedd7f18a1b1ce24
address
tb1pu56m3xeq7me6cjn56mrfazwlwasczz8yq47ptqx7m4l33gd3ecjq0r2ugh
transaction
e88504398d07b15cd85609a93ebdfc34e57a59d8af0edd7d962af4834559ab94
confirmations
55853
spent
true